Application
Lutetium(III) chloride hexahydrate is widely utilized in research focused on:
Medical Imaging: This compound is used in the production of radiopharmaceuticals for diagnostic imaging, particularly in positron emission tomography (PET) scans, enhancing the precision of cancer detection.
Materials Science: It serves as a precursor in the synthesis of luminescent materials, including phosphors used in LED technology, providing brighter and more energy-efficient lighting solutions.
Catalysis: In organic chemistry, it acts as a catalyst in various reactions, improving reaction rates and yields, which is beneficial for the pharmaceutical industry in drug development.
Research in Quantum Computing: The compound is explored for its potential applications in quantum computing, particularly in the development of qubits due to its unique electronic properties.
Glass and Ceramics Production: It is used in the manufacturing of specialty glasses and ceramics, enhancing their optical and thermal properties, making them suitable for high-performance applications.
